Restraining order is usually used for domestic violence or stalking. It requires two elements (1) defendant's bad act, (2) causes the plaintiff to be in fear of physical injury. To use that for neighbor dispute is not entirely proper.
First, what is the "bad act" of your neighbor? Kids running in your yard, and come into your house to talk to you is not really criminal. Throwing eggs on your house might be problem, but you cannot prove it was them.
Second, even if above allegations are true, I don't think most judge would agree that you are in fear of physical injury.
You can't stop your neighbor from complaining about your renter. Maybe you can erect a fence to stop their children from trespassing. There are many common sense ways to resolve neighbor dispute, and so far I have not seen anything that lawyer can help you.
If you don't agree, tell us more FACTs, get a camera and record more EVIDENCE, not just rehash about the argument you had with your neighbor.
